Work From Home Tips For Top Efficiency
Dedicate a productive workspace
Working from home can make it difficult to focus unless you dedicate a specific space to conduct your business. Take a look around – do you have your tools and supplies (think chargers, pens, calendars, folders, documents, etc.) ready to go? A clearly defined workspace helps you avoid distractions make clear to yourself and your family when you are working. You’ll also be fully prepared to handle all of your tasks in an efficient, organized way – and that means you’ll save a lot of time, too.
Establish a work routine
It might seem like a no-brainer, but you’d be surprised at how many work-from-home workers fly by the seat of their pants. Establishing a work routine means that you’ve set up a system that keeps the “work” in “work from home.” Just like getting up and heading to the office every day, you want to “get ready” for your work-from-home job as well. Some people like to get up and get dressed as if they’re headed to work, and I like that idea a lot. It sends clear signals to your brain that it’s time to stay focused on your tasks rather than wander over to the couch.
Identify what needs to get done each day and then do it
Each workday comes with a list of tasks that you need to do to keep things moving forward in your business. Whether you’re a list-maker, a calendar-jotter, or a fan of phone reminders, set your tasks and make sure that you’re getting these items completed. Consider the non-negotiable work items that, once completed, will signify a successful end to your workday. That way, you can safely switch from work mode to home mode without feeling guilty at the end of the day.
Enjoy your flexibility
As important as it is to develop your own structure and routine, remember that working from home allows for a lot of flexibility. Set your routines for what makes the most sense for your business and your life. Savor the opportunities to be present for your family or your lifestyle, because that is probably the reason you chose to work from home in the first place.
